Title

McKeen Motor Car, at the Cohoctah Station Depot, Livingston, Michigan

Description

This is a photograph of a McKeen Motor Car stopped at the Cohoctah Depot, Livingston Michigan.   This gas train ran between Toledo, Ohio, and Frankfort Michigan from 1910 to 1912.  The home base was in Howell, Michigan.  This picture is in Cohoctah.

The Ann Arbor Railroad owned five of these cars which were gasoline powered.  They were also called "doodlebugs".
